About this role

A Consumer Access Specialist at AdventHealth Treaty Oaks ER supports patient registration, insurance verification, and financial counseling at the emergency department in Palm Coast, Florida. ### What you'll do - Register patients for all services, ensuring accuracy and minimizing duplication of medical records - Verify insurance eligibility and benefits, obtain pre-authorizations, and perform Medicare compliance reviews including issuing Advance Beneficiary Notices (ABNs) - Create accurate estimates of patient financial responsibility, collect payments, and establish payment plans - Coordinate with utilization management staff on pre-authorization issues and communicate logistics to patients - Manage communication across clinical, ancillary, and consumer access departments to support the patient experience - Perform cashiering functions including collections and cash reconciliation, and provide PBX switchboard coverage as needed ### What we're looking for - High school diploma or equivalent (required) - Working knowledge of Microsoft Office and electronic health record (EMR) systems - Familiarity with insurance benefits, payer requirements, and hospital billing processes - Knowledge of regulatory guidelines including CMS, EMTALA, and HIPAA - Basic to intermediate medical terminology - Bilingual English/Spanish preferred; strong written and verbal communication skills required ### What's included - Compensation: $16.63–$26.60/hour ($34,590–$55,328 annualized) - Medical, dental, vision, life, and disability insurance from day one - Paid time off from day one - 403(b) retirement plan - Four weeks of 100% paid parental leave - Mental health resources and whole-person well-being support ### About the practice AdventHealth Treaty Oaks ER is part of AdventHealth, a faith-based not-for-profit health system operating across multiple states with a mission centered on whole-person care. The Palm Coast facility provides emergency services to the surrounding community and is staffed by multidisciplinary teams committed to patient-centered care. Consumer Access staff serve as the frontline connection between patients and the clinical and administrative systems that support their care.
